Been here thrice, and always gotten the Bad Lieutenant and loved it each time!With the Bad Lieutenant you get pulled pork, bbq sauce, and slaw, and then the whole thing has ham, bacon, and provolone on top of that! It’s like two sandwiches fused into one. This place also has some pretty dope tots.If you place an online order (I used Postmates), you can pick up your food on a shelf right when you arrive and eat outside. Wide selection of esoteric sandwiches. The el duderino is their most popular and really great. Chicken, chorizo, avocado, chipotle aioli, cheese, cilantro, and a buttery bun. Similar in flavor to a torta. I’d add pickled red onions next time.All of the staff was super nice as well!
